Gandhinagar: A visitor from Kolkata has gone missing from spiritual guru Asaram Bapu's ashram in Ahmedabad, his family has told police.
According to a complaint lodged with the Sabarmati police, Krishna Prasad Sahu, 53, disappeared last month after the other six family members retired for the night at the ashram at Motera.
The family had since returned to Kolkata but came back to file a complaint after Sahu remained untraced.
